Communication application Java <-> Gps (ou PPC) sous WinCE

Communication application Java <-> Gps (ou PPC) sous WinCE - Java - Programmation

Marsh Posté le 20-08-2008 à 14:59:44    

Si vous avez déjà rencontré un problème similaire, merci de m'orienter dans mes recherches [:agkklr]  
 
Objectif : Communication entre une application java et un gps sous WinCE. Plus précisément : lecture d'un fichier contenu dans le gps / modification / écriture dans le fichier (accompagné d'un fichier backup comme même)
 
Actuellement : j'ai mon programme qui se charge de lire un fichier, le modifier et le sauvegarder. Pour le moment, au moyen de ActiveSync je récupère le fichier à modifier sur mon PC, je lance l'application qui modifie le fichier que je renvoie manuellement sur le gps avec ActiveSync.
 
Ce que j'essaie de faire : Eviter cette partie manuelle qui consiste à récupérer le fichier puis le réinjecter.
 
Moyens d'y arriver : J'étudie 2 possibilités.
1- La première (la plus propre) serait une communication entre mon appli java et ActiveSync mais ça me parait difficilement jouable (voir topic décourageant ici)
2- La seconde serait de débloquer le gps (ça se sait faire) pour utiliser WinCE librement et y installer un programme java lui permettant de communiquer sans ActiveSync avec le PC. Et là je trouve Eve Virtual Machine qui semble fait pour ça.
 
L'avantage de la première méthode est que je n'ai pas à toucher au gps, l'inconvénient est que je suis obligé d'être sous Windows.
 
Une idée :??:  
 
Merci :jap:

Reply

Marsh Posté le 20-08-2008 à 14:59:44   

Reply

Marsh Posté le 11-09-2008 à 18:14:41    

jsr 179
jsr 82
 
bon courage :)


---------------
Voir les RAW sous Android: https://market.android.com/details? [...] .RawVision Blog Photo: http://photouch.me Applications mobiles: http://caketuzz.com Wapcam Project: http://wapcam.mobi
Reply

Marsh Posté le 12-09-2008 à 09:32:53    

wapcamer a écrit :

jsr 179
jsr 82
 
bon courage :)

Merci je me renseigne sur ces 2 API :jap:

Reply

Marsh Posté le 12-09-2008 à 10:24:40    

oui j'étais un peu laconique ;)
en gros ça va dépendre de ton matériel et de ta JVM.
Soit tu as un gPS intégré et éventuellement le JSR179 et là c du bonheur pour toi, soit tu as un GPS bluetooth et tu peux encore t'en sortir avec les connexions BT.
Moins facile, mais tu devraispouvoir t'en sortir.
 
En ce moment je fais la même chose sur blackberry. Ils ont des APIS pour utiliser le GPS du téléphone et c'est très facile à implémenter.


---------------
Voir les RAW sous Android: https://market.android.com/details? [...] .RawVision Blog Photo: http://photouch.me Applications mobiles: http://caketuzz.com Wapcam Project: http://wapcam.mobi
Reply

Marsh Posté le 12-09-2008 à 10:50:50    

wapcamer a écrit :

oui j'étais un peu laconique ;)
en gros ça va dépendre de ton matériel et de ta JVM.
Soit tu as un gPS intégré et éventuellement le JSR179 et là c du bonheur pour toi, soit tu as un GPS bluetooth et tu peux encore t'en sortir avec les connexions BT.
Moins facile, mais tu devraispouvoir t'en sortir.
 
En ce moment je fais la même chose sur blackberry. Ils ont des APIS pour utiliser le GPS du téléphone et c'est très facile à implémenter.


Bah c'est un gps navman connecté au pc en usb et utilisant activesync ou équivalent pour voir le contenu.
http://www.navman.com/upload/righthandmodule/N20_RH_general_pic.jpg

Reply

Marsh Posté le 12-09-2008 à 11:21:17    

ok je crois que j'ai mal lu ce que tu veux faire, sorry.
il y a deux façons de communiquer avec ActiveSync: en DMA ou en IP.
C'est comme ça qu'on connecte VisualStudio avec un appareil (ou émulateur) connecté à ActiveSync.
La première méthode te permet de communiquer directement entre les applications par socket.
La seconde te crée un une @IP plus ou moins virtuelle pour ton appareil mobile.
 
Apparemment la première méthode est désormais privilégiée, notamment pour VS.
 
Après sur les APIs en elles-mêmes, je ne les connais aps mais là tu as déjà des pistes pour avancer.


---------------
Voir les RAW sous Android: https://market.android.com/details? [...] .RawVision Blog Photo: http://photouch.me Applications mobiles: http://caketuzz.com Wapcam Project: http://wapcam.mobi
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ed